Colt McCoy returns to practice after sustaining laceration on left foot

ASHBURN — Colt McCoy greeted an inquiry about the cut on his left foot with one of his own.

“Want to see it?” the Washington Redskins’ backup quarterback asked, before holding up a photo of the glued-together wound on his phone.

McCoy was attempting to cut tape off his left foot following Thursday’s game when he lacerated the arch. The wound, which had to be glued back together, kept McCoy off his feet for the next two days and out of practice on Monday as a precautionary measure.

“I was fine today,” McCoy said following practice.
